Lines Matching refs:ndx

110 	for (size_t ndx = 0; ndx < queueFamilyPropertiesCount; ++ndx)
112 queueFamilyProperties2[ndx].sType = VK_STRUCTURE_TYPE_QUEUE_FAMILY_PROPERTIES_2;
113 queueFamilyProperties2[ndx].pNext = &videoQueueFamilyProperties2[ndx];
114 videoQueueFamilyProperties2[ndx].sType = VK_STRUCTURE_TYPE_QUEUE_FAMILY_VIDEO_PROPERTIES_KHR;
115 videoQueueFamilyProperties2[ndx].pNext = DE_NULL;
116 videoQueueFamilyProperties2[ndx].videoCodecOperations = 0;
124 for (uint32_t ndx = 0; ndx < queueFamilyPropertiesCount; ++ndx)
126 const uint32_t queueCount = queueFamilyProperties2[ndx].queueFamilyProperties.queueCount;
127 const VkQueueFlags queueFlags = queueFamilyProperties2[ndx].queueFamilyProperties.queueFlags;
128 const VkVideoCodecOperationFlagsKHR queueVideoCodecOperations = videoQueueFamilyProperties2[ndx].videoCodecOperations;
489 for (size_t ndx = 0; ndx < VK_MAX_EXTENSION_NAME_SIZE; ++ndx)
491 if (extensionProperties.extensionName[ndx] != extensionPropertiesSecond.extensionName[ndx])
494 if (extensionProperties.extensionName[ndx] == 0)
549 for (size_t ndx = 0; ndx < DE_LENGTH_OF_ARRAY(videoCapabilites); ++ndx)
551 const deUint8 filling = (ndx == 0) ? 0x00 : 0xFF;
553 deMemset(&videoCapabilites[ndx], filling, sizeof(videoCapabilites[ndx]));
554 deMemset(&videoDecodeCapabilities[ndx], filling, sizeof(videoDecodeCapabilities[ndx]));
555 deMemset(&videoDecodeH264Capabilities[ndx], filling, sizeof(videoDecodeH264Capabilities[ndx]));
557 videoCapabilites[ndx].sType = VK_STRUCTURE_TYPE_VIDEO_CAPABILITIES_KHR;
558 videoCapabilites[ndx].pNext = &videoDecodeCapabilities[ndx];
559 videoDecodeCapabilities[ndx].sType = VK_STRUCTURE_TYPE_VIDEO_DECODE_CAPABILITIES_KHR;
560 videoDecodeCapabilities[ndx].pNext = &videoDecodeH264Capabilities[ndx];
561 videoDecodeH264Capabilities[ndx].sType = VK_STRUCTURE_TYPE_VIDEO_DECODE_H264_CAPABILITIES_KHR;
562 videoDecodeH264Capabilities[ndx].pNext = DE_NULL;
564 VkResult result = vk.getPhysicalDeviceVideoCapabilitiesKHR(physicalDevice, &videoProfile, &videoCapabilites[ndx]);
570 failMsg << "Failed query call to vkGetPhysicalDeviceVideoCapabilitiesKHR with " << result << " at iteration " << ndx;
638 for (size_t ndx = 0; ndx < DE_LENGTH_OF_ARRAY(videoCapabilites); ++ndx)
640 const deUint8 filling = (ndx == 0) ? 0x00 : 0xFF;
642 deMemset(&videoCapabilites[ndx], filling, sizeof(videoCapabilites[ndx]));
643 deMemset(&videoEncodeCapabilities[ndx], filling, sizeof(videoEncodeCapabilities[ndx]));
644 deMemset(&videoEncodeH264Capabilities[ndx], filling, sizeof(videoEncodeH264Capabilities[ndx]));
646 videoCapabilites[ndx].sType = VK_STRUCTURE_TYPE_VIDEO_CAPABILITIES_KHR;
647 videoCapabilites[ndx].pNext = &videoEncodeCapabilities[ndx];
648 videoEncodeCapabilities[ndx].sType = VK_STRUCTURE_TYPE_VIDEO_ENCODE_CAPABILITIES_KHR;
649 videoEncodeCapabilities[ndx].pNext = &videoEncodeH264Capabilities[ndx];
650 videoEncodeH264Capabilities[ndx].sType = VK_STRUCTURE_TYPE_VIDEO_ENCODE_H264_CAPABILITIES_EXT;
651 videoEncodeH264Capabilities[ndx].pNext = DE_NULL;
653 VkResult result = vk.getPhysicalDeviceVideoCapabilitiesKHR(physicalDevice, &videoProfile, &videoCapabilites[ndx]);
659 failMsg << "Failed query call to vkGetPhysicalDeviceVideoCapabilitiesKHR with " << result << " at iteration " << ndx;
753 for (size_t ndx = 0; ndx < DE_LENGTH_OF_ARRAY(videoCapabilites); ++ndx)
755 const deUint8 filling = (ndx == 0) ? 0x00 : 0xFF;
757 deMemset(&videoCapabilites[ndx], filling, sizeof(videoCapabilites[ndx]));
758 deMemset(&videoDecodeCapabilities[ndx], filling, sizeof(videoDecodeCapabilities[ndx]));
759 deMemset(&videoDecodeH265Capabilities[ndx], filling, sizeof(videoDecodeH265Capabilities[ndx]));
761 videoCapabilites[ndx].sType = VK_STRUCTURE_TYPE_VIDEO_CAPABILITIES_KHR;
762 videoCapabilites[ndx].pNext = &videoDecodeCapabilities[ndx];
763 videoDecodeCapabilities[ndx].sType = VK_STRUCTURE_TYPE_VIDEO_DECODE_CAPABILITIES_KHR;
764 videoDecodeCapabilities[ndx].pNext = &videoDecodeH265Capabilities[ndx];
765 videoDecodeH265Capabilities[ndx].sType = VK_STRUCTURE_TYPE_VIDEO_DECODE_H265_CAPABILITIES_KHR;
766 videoDecodeH265Capabilities[ndx].pNext = DE_NULL;
768 VkResult result = vk.getPhysicalDeviceVideoCapabilitiesKHR(physicalDevice, &videoProfile, &videoCapabilites[ndx]);
774 failMsg << "Failed query call to vkGetPhysicalDeviceVideoCapabilitiesKHR with " << result << " at iteration " << ndx;
840 for (size_t ndx = 0; ndx < DE_LENGTH_OF_ARRAY(videoCapabilites); ++ndx)
842 const deUint8 filling = (ndx == 0) ? 0x00 : 0xFF;
844 deMemset(&videoCapabilites[ndx], filling, sizeof(videoCapabilites[ndx]));
845 deMemset(&videoEncodeCapabilities[ndx], filling, sizeof(videoEncodeCapabilities[ndx]));
846 deMemset(&videoEncodeH265Capabilities[ndx], filling, sizeof(videoEncodeH265Capabilities[ndx]));
848 videoCapabilites[ndx].sType = VK_STRUCTURE_TYPE_VIDEO_CAPABILITIES_KHR;
849 videoCapabilites[ndx].pNext = &videoEncodeCapabilities[ndx];
850 videoEncodeCapabilities[ndx].sType = VK_STRUCTURE_TYPE_VIDEO_ENCODE_CAPABILITIES_KHR;
851 videoEncodeCapabilities[ndx].pNext = &videoEncodeH265Capabilities[ndx];
852 videoEncodeH265Capabilities[ndx].sType = VK_STRUCTURE_TYPE_VIDEO_ENCODE_H265_CAPABILITIES_EXT;
853 videoEncodeH265Capabilities[ndx].pNext = DE_NULL;
855 VkResult result = vk.getPhysicalDeviceVideoCapabilitiesKHR(physicalDevice, &videoProfile, &videoCapabilites[ndx]);
861 failMsg << "Failed query call to vkGetPhysicalDeviceVideoCapabilitiesKHR with " << result << " at iteration " << ndx;